2.1.4
On-line
storing of reception modes
The
functions
of the
front-panel controls
[13]
through
[17]
(refer
to Section
2.3for
detailed description)
can also
be
program as-.
signed
to the
individual station selector
keys.
lmportant: The reception modes can
only
be
stored when
the
DISPLAY SELECTOR
[23]
is
in
the
FREOUENCY
position
-
Search
or
recall desired
station.
-
Enter
station name if
desired.
-
Set the desired functions
with the
buttons
113l
through
[17].
-
Press STORE
[12] and
the corresponding station selector
key.
The
functions
can also
be
added
to
the memory content
of
pre-
viously proorammed
stations.

2.1.5
Reprogramming
the
memory locations
lf
for
any reason the
station parameters associated with
a
selec-
tor
key (in our
example
RADIO HAPPY
REVOX
1
on key
1)
are
to
be reassigned
to
a
different station selector
key.
this can
be
ac-
complished
without
difficulty.
lf all 20 station selector
keys
are occupied, one key should
be
freed
up
so
that
it can serve
as
a buffer. The
station parameters
of
the
selector
key
to
be
overwritten
can
f
irst
saved
in
this buffer
and
remain available
for
subsequent
use.
-
Set
DISPLAY
selector
[23] to
STATION.
The complete station memory
(name, frequency,
tuning
mode)
associated
with a
station selector key can only
be
tra
nsferred
in
a
single step
if
the
d
isplay mode
selector
is in
the
STATION
position
-
Press
station selector
key
which
is
to
be
overwritten
with
sta-
tion
parameters.
-
Press STORE [12] and the
f
ree
station
selector
button. The
me-
mory content
of
the
key
to
be
overwritten
is
now
saved
in
the
{ree
buffer.
-
Recallthe station from which
the
station parameters
are
to
be
transferred (in our example station selector
key
1).
-
Press STORE
[12]
-
Press
station selector
key
to
which
the
station parameters
are
to
be
transferred.
